
BCRP National Standards
The BCRP National Standards provide a single reference for "what good looks like" in order to give reassurance to business members, police and other stakeholders.
Nationally, businesses invest considerable amounts into BCRPs and we want to encourage continued and further investment. Business leaders need to be made aware of the value for money that good partnerships provide.
BCRPs report that different police forces engage with them to varying degrees and the accreditation aims to promote better working between police and partnerships. By demonstrating that accredited partnerships meet the national standard police forces will be more confident to ‘dare to share’ information and act on the information they receive from BCRPs fostering a culture of collaborative working.

How do I arrange for assessment against BCRP National Standards?
There are two assessing organisations (AOs) that will provide assessment to this standard
National Association of Business Crime Partnerships
National Business Crime Solution

Policies and Procedures
The first version of the policies and procedures was agreed by the board in October 2019. This is designed to be a single and authoritative source of information about administering the standards. It is reviewed by the board at least annually.
